Abstract

In this research, the measuring of air quality is one of the needs of humans and other living organisms anywhere. And the detection of the amount of gases that pollute the air such as ammonia and carbon dioxide gases in animal farms or poultry fields or chemical and biological laboratories, which must be detected and reduce their levels in those places or it will cause fatal problems or risk their lives, and it will be dangerous for the health of workers and animals as well, in this research, the design, implementation and control of air quality and measurement of species dimensions Selected gases such as ammonia, carbon dioxide, moisture and air quality ( which contains of four different dangerous gases ) in one device using ARDUINO. The design consider three deferent channels separately can monitor remotely using IOT (Internet of Things) principles, and it will provide more security for workers and technicians, and run the ventilation system to reduced that amount of gases. The decision is dangers or good (safe) is depend on international scientific references level and make comparison with real and instantaneous gas measurement then showing the result on the screen . The results was recoded with deferent condition to evaluate the system.
